HP Laserjet P2055dn Printing Dirty, smeared pages despite cleaning and Toner Cartridge Replacement
01-28-2013 11:14 AM - edited 01-28-2013 11:16 AM

Have a LJP2055dn that is printing dirty, smeared pages. I have cleaned all visible rollers and have tried several swaps of Toner Cartridge. I have also tried a "Cleaning" Option which is in the Hardware's menu. None of these issues have resolved the smudged and dirty unclear printouts.
Would a Fuser Replacement be indicated and what might be anticipated results? Are there any other replacement parts (rollers etc) that come with that Fuser Kit, or perhaps there is a General Maintenance Kit?
Operating System Windows 7 Environmement. Network Printer.

Hello, if you have tried replacing the toner, then the next thing that would cause that issue is the fuser. There should be a maintenance kit, that would have the fuser, as well as, some rollers, and a transfer roll. Here is the part number for that kit in case you want to go that route.
RM1-6405
